[0044] 1. Use the multiplex PCR primer set composed of part or all of the SNP genetic marker sites shown in Table 1 to perform human parentage detection. The following are the specific steps.

[0045] a. DNA extraction

[0046] The pregnant woman samples in this experiment were whole blood collected with Ardent blood collection tubes, and the plasma was obtained by two-step centrifugation. The specific operation was as follows: 4°C, 1600g, centrifuged for 10min, and the supernatant was pipetted into a new 2mL EP tube. The collected supernatant was then centrifuged at 16000g for 10min at 4°C, and the supernatant was also pipetted into a new 2mL EP tube for later use.

Abstract

The invention optimizes the screening conditions of SNP sites in paternity testing, and constructs a multiplex PCR primer set composed of SNP genetic marker sites according to the screening conditions. Using this primer set for human paternity testing can overcome the non-invasive The lack of paternity test, high accuracy, can be used in forensic identification and forensic research.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the field of medical detection, which uses a specific SNP marker combination to detect human parentage, and specifically relates to part or all of the nucleotide sequences and detection methods in Table 1. Background technique [0002] Parentage identification refers to the identification of the blood relationship between individuals through the detection of human genetic markers and the analysis of genetic laws. The current method used for paternity testing is DNA analysis. Due to the limitations of the earliest first-generation genetic marker-restriction fragment length polymorphism (RFLP), the detection process is time-consuming and laborious, and only one can be detected at a time.
